Guest Blogging is a digital marketing strategy that helps establish relationships with industry authority bloggers. It is a practice of reaching out to bloggers and asking them to publish your content on their website.

This is done with the intention of-

  • Improving the exposure for your brand.
  • Getting traffic redirected from the blogger’s website to your website.
  • Securing the coveted ‘quality backlinks’ from the blogger.
  • Increasing the brand’s credibility and authenticity.
  • Directly contributing to sales and revenue generation.
  • Climbing search engine rankings and aiming for the first page of search results.

Guest Blogging Problems and Mistakes in 2019

If brands want to pursue a guest blogging strategy, they contact digital agencies that offer such expertise. These digital agencies often maintain a database of publishers, which accept guest posts.

While digital agencies take care to ensure that guest posting is done in industry-relevant sites, others simply do not care. As most clients are not well versed with guest blogging or blogger outreach services, agencies take them for a ride.

I have often seen an Insurance Company’s link on a Cooking website! On the other hand, a fashion brand’s link on a gaming website. The lack of digital education and awareness is rampant.

However, this practice is highly problematic for a number of reasons.

Firstly, brands end up paying extra fees or commissions to agencies that negotiate with bloggers on their behalf.

Secondly, as brands do not have a lot of knowledge, they fail to track the benefits that come from the strategy.

Thirdly, agencies do not do their due diligence when it comes to implementing the best practices of guest blogging.

Fourthly, brands have no independence to select the blogger or website. They also have no decision powers to check the credibility of bloggers they are working with.

Fifthly, the entire process becomes shrouded in mystery. This is because agencies are never willing to divulge actual prices commanded by bloggers.

6. Ensure that the Guest Blogging Platform does not work with PBNs or Link Directories:

Private Blog Networks or PBNs are unsafe sites that most agencies and link resellers use. They are highly dangerous and should be avoided at all costs. If your website links land upon such sites, Google can take strict action against you.

Whenever you sign up on a guest blogging platform, please ensure that they have no such sites. You can mail the admin and get an idea about the idea. You can also ask them for a list of good websites that you can work with.

In my experience, in order to attract the best advertisers, platforms ensure that they do not work with such sites. Their primary intention is maintaining the quality of publishers on the platform. Better websites automatically translate into better advertisers/clients.

This is a major benefit of working on guest blogging platforms. Once you analyze the website, you will yourself come to know about the quality.
